The only way that I can think of fixing this is to:
1. Backup allllllll you data. Try using a utility to clone the HDD to an external drive
2. Once you are sure all of your data is saved, download Ubuntu 11.10 from their website to a flash drive
3. Extract the data using UNetBootIn.
4. Reboot and make sure your flash drive is first on the BIOS startup list (dependent on your system)
5. Once the flash drive is booting up, select Try Ubuntu
6. After this, go to GParted Partition Editor and reformat your internal hard drive (C

7. Using Ubuntu, find a program that can use the backup of step 1 to restore it to C:
8. Reboot and reset BIOS startup to HDD
Hope this helps. There may be a simpler way but this is the only way that I can think of. Hope it works and good luck!
~123386761